Rin4a Posted April 1, 2010 Posted April 1, 2010 Hi and congrats on making such a tool :) There is one bug that I find irritating - when you code in python and you change server pack, the imports section gets duplicated and it keeps the old imports, that will not work. How can you avoid this? Well my idea is this - you format the imports like this: from $ver$.gameserver.model.quest import State and when you switch server pack, all you have to do is replace $ver$ with corresponding text: com.l2jfree com.l2jserver and so on.
